Answer:

it is a solvable equation

Explanation:

(x + 2) -3(x - 4) = 6 and x = 4

if x = 4 then fill in all the x's with 4 so the equation is now:

(4 + 2) -3(4 - 4) = 6

Use PEMDAS

Now the equation is 6 - 3(0) = 6

-3 times 0 is 0 so it's 6-0=6

6 = 6

when you put the 4 in for the x variables and the numbers on both sides of the equal sign are the same it makes the equation true
